Different Forms of Trip Travel Insurance

Trip travel insurance is available in many forms such as single trip insurance, annual insurance, golf insurance, winter sports insurance, individual trip insurance and family trip insurance. These days when insurance is just about anything, you can get required journey cover regardless of your age. Though you age is an important factor in deciding the premium of your policy, but many companies have come up with good insurance plans for senior citizens also. Depending upon your age and requirement, you can choose from numerous different options available in the market.

Buying travel insurance UK is extremely simple. You only need to assess your risks and decide on the required coverage. You have an option to submit your request and purchase an insurance plan online. Almost all companies offer online price quotes. Fill in a short online form giving all important details such as your personal information, age, trip duration, journey date, country or state you’re heading to, number of people accompanying you and their details. Immediately after submitting your request, you’ll start receiving all available options. You can then compare the options and choose the best among them.

Travel insurance is available in several forms. If you’re a frequent traveler and visit places for leisure or business purposes, annual insurance is the best option for you. You may find it expensive in the beginning but you realize its importance when you frequently travel. It offers you the convenience to move anywhere for any purpose and provides you with the coverage for an entire year. Single trip insurance is suitable for those who hardly travel and go only once in a year for long vacation. The best part is that it is available at very cheap prices.

While you’re off to recreational holidays for playing golf in some of the world’s best golf courses, journey cover is very important. Don’t just consider it like any other overhead cost. It offers you financial coverage and peace of mind. If you’re insured, you can enjoy your vacation without any stress and worries. Even while going to hit the slopes, consider buying journey insurance. If something unfortunate happens, you will regret not buying it.
